 The acts on the bill for Sixties Gold were ....... Wayne Fontana and The Mindbenders, Steve Ellis from Love Affair, The Marmalade, The Merseybeats, and Herman's Hermits.

Unfortunately Wayne Fontana was ill and couldn't appear so we saw the Mindbenders without him.  Its hard to tell just how many original members of each group were on stage. However I think that most of The Marmalade and The Merseybeats are original members.  However the only original in Hermans Hermits is the drummer Barry Witwam.

My favourites on the night were Steve Ellis (who still has an excellent voice), The Marmalade and The Merseybeats.  Each group played all their hits from the sixties which brought back memories of those days.
